Introduction: Poshmark and the North American Resale Market
Poshmark is the largest social resale marketplace in North America, with 80M+ registered users across the US and Canada and roughly $600M+ in annual GMV. Its model blends e-commerce with social selling — buyers follow closets, share listings to virtual "Posh Parties," and negotiate through offers — which makes the platform's best-sellers look different from the Gen Z, trend-first mix on Depop or the high-volume, low-fee European catalog on Vinted.

Top 10 Best-Selling Categories on Poshmark (2026)
1. Women's Dresses (17% of sales)
Dresses are Poshmark's single strongest category, spanning everyday, occasion, and contemporary designer pieces:
- Casual & midi dresses: $18-45, year-round staple
- Occasion & cocktail dresses: $25-80, event-driven demand
- Contemporary brand dresses: $40-120, strong margin
- Best brands: Free People, Anthropologie, Reformation, Lululemon
Top Performer: Contemporary & Boutique Dresses
Dresses from contemporary brands like Free People, Anthropologie, and Reformation are Poshmark's highest-margin fast movers. Sought-after or sold-out styles frequently resell for 60-90% of retail, and viral pieces occasionally sell above original price when the item is discontinued.
2. Handbags & Designer Bags (15% of sales)
Bags are Poshmark's premium engine, driving a disproportionate share of GMV thanks to high average order values and the platform's Posh Authenticate service for luxury items:
- Contemporary bags: $40-150 (Coach, Kate Spade, Tory Burch, Michael Kors)
- Designer bags: $300-3,000+ (Louis Vuitton, Gucci, Chanel — authenticated)
- Crossbody & mini bags: $30-120, most popular everyday style
- Authentication: free luxury authentication on items over $500 builds buyer trust
For the deeper economics of pre-owned designer goods, see our luxury resale market analysis.
3. Activewear & Athleisure (13% of sales)
Athleisure is one of Poshmark's fastest-turning categories, led overwhelmingly by a single brand:
- Lululemon leggings: $40-90, resells at 60-80% of retail, extreme demand
- Sports bras & tops: $20-55, high repeat-purchase category
- Athleta & Alo Yoga: $30-75, strong secondary demand
- Condition rule: Lululemon in EUC sells nearly as fast as new
4. Women's Tops & Blouses (12% of sales)
Tops are a high-volume core category with dependable turnover:
- Blouses & work tops: $15-40, professional wardrobe demand
- Contemporary knit tops: $18-50, boutique-brand premium
- Graphic & casual tees: $10-25, high volume, quick sales
- Best brands: Anthropologie, Madewell, Free People, J.Crew
5. Jeans & Denim (10% of sales)
Premium denim performs especially well, since buyers use Poshmark to find discontinued washes and fits:
- Premium denim: $30-90 (AGOLDE, Mother, Frame, Citizens of Humanity)
- Mid-market denim: $18-45 (Levi's, Madewell, American Eagle)
- Wide-leg & straight fits: $25-70, dominant 2026 silhouette
- Discontinued styles: command premiums when buyers cannot find them retail
6. Shoes & Sneakers (9% of sales)
Footwear spans everyday brands to premium designer, with sneakers and boots leading:
- Sneakers: $40-140 (Nike, New Balance, Golden Goose commands most)
- Boots: $35-120 (Frye, Dr. Martens, designer ankle boots)
- Heels & flats: $25-90, occasion and contemporary brands
- Designer shoes: $100-500+, authenticated for higher tiers
7. Jackets & Outerwear (7% of sales)
Seasonal but high average-order-value, with a strong Q4 concentration:
- Denim & utility jackets: $25-70, year-round staple
- Wool & puffer coats: $45-150, peaks October-December
- Contemporary blazers: $30-90, workwear demand
- Premium outerwear: $80-300 (Canada Goose, Patagonia, The North Face)
8. Jewelry & Accessories (6% of sales)
Small, easy-to-ship items with strong impulse-buy dynamics:
- Fine & fashion jewelry: $15-120, wide range by material
- Designer accessories: $40-250 (belts, scarves, small leather goods)
- Sunglasses & watches: $20-200, brand-dependent
- Best value: low shipping cost per item keeps margins healthy
9. Men's Apparel (6% of sales)
An underserved but growing segment where competition is lighter than womenswear:
- Men's denim & chinos: $20-60, dependable demand
- Contemporary & designer shirts: $25-80
- Outerwear & sneakers: $40-200, premium brands hold value
- Opportunity: fewer sellers means easier discovery for men's listings
10. Home Goods & Beauty (5% of sales)
Poshmark's expansion beyond fashion adds two steady non-apparel categories:
- Home decor & kitchenware: $15-80, boutique and designer brands
- Makeup & skincare (new/sealed): $8-40, high-volume impulse buys
- Bedding & textiles: $20-70, brand-driven demand
Performance Metrics by Category
Average Time to Sell & Typical Prices
- Lululemon activewear: 8 days average | $40-80 typical price
- Contemporary dresses: 14 days average | $25-70 typical price
- Handbags: 21 days average | $50-150 typical price
- Premium denim: 17 days average | $30-75 typical price
- Outerwear: 24 days average | $45-130 typical price

Seasonal Trends and Timing on Poshmark
Q1 (January - March)
- New Year reset: closet cleanouts drive a surge in fresh listings
- Best sellers: activewear (resolution season), winter clearance, spring previews
- Strategy: list spring dresses in February ahead of demand
Q2 (April - June)
- Spring/wedding season: occasion and contemporary dresses peak
- Best sellers: dresses, sandals, lightweight tops, denim
- Strategy: lean into occasion wear and vacation categories
Q3 (July - September)
- Back-to-school: denim, sneakers, and everyday basics spike
- Best sellers: transitional layers, work-appropriate contemporary pieces
- Strategy: introduce early fall outerwear in late August
Q4 (October - December)
- Outerwear + gifting: Poshmark's biggest revenue window
- Best sellers: coats, boots, designer bags, jewelry (holiday gifts)
- Holiday spike: giftable accessories and luxury items surge in November-December

Request a DemoPricing Strategies That Work on Poshmark
Research-Based Pricing
- Study sold comps: Poshmark sold listings are the truest market signal — filter by sold and match condition
- Anchor to brand tier: Lululemon and premium denim hold 60-80% of retail; mid-market 30-50%
- Account for the fee: Poshmark takes 20% on sales of $15+ ($1.99 flat below $15) — price to protect margin
- Leave offer room: list 15-25% above your floor so accepted offers still hit target
The Offer & Sharing Engine
- Offers to Likers: Poshmark's highest-converting tool — send a discount plus shipping deal to users who liked an item
- Self-sharing: sharing your own listings daily keeps them visible in the feed and search
- Posh Parties: sharing to themed parties exposes listings to targeted buyers
- Bundles: buyers who add multiple items unlock bundle discounts — encourage multi-item carts
Dynamic Pricing Cycle
- Week 1: list at market price, share daily, wait for likes
- Week 2: send an Offer to Likers with a shipping discount
- Week 3: drop the listed price 10% to trigger a price-drop notification to likers
- Week 4+: bundle with related items or relist to refresh visibility
Photography & Listing Optimization
Poshmark buyers expect clean, catalog-style imagery with enough detail to trust condition and fit:
- Bright, consistent cover shots: a clean, well-lit first photo drives clicks in the feed
- On-model or styled shots: essential for dresses and fitted items
- Condition close-ups: show tags, fabric content, and any flaws to reduce disputes
- Keyword-rich titles: include brand, item type, color, and size ("Lululemon Align leggings 25" black size 6")
- Complete the size/brand fields: Poshmark search and filters depend on them
Competition Analysis
Most Competitive Categories (Hard to Stand Out)
- Common Lululemon colorways (huge supply, but fast demand offsets it)
- Fast-fashion tops (SHEIN, Forever 21) with thin margins
- Generic contemporary dresses at retail-adjacent prices
Least Competitive (Easier Sales)
- Men's apparel (far fewer sellers than womenswear)
- Plus-size and petite contemporary brands (underserved)
- Discontinued/sold-out styles buyers cannot find at retail
- Authenticated luxury with complete provenance
Advanced Selling Strategies
1. Treat Your Closet as a Boutique
Poshmark rewards active sellers who share, follow, and engage. Top closets operate like small businesses — consistent sourcing, daily sharing, and a coherent brand mix that earns repeat buyers and higher lifetime value than one-off sellers.
2. Source for Resale Value, Not Just Cost
- Retail arbitrage: outlet and clearance premium brands, resell at 50-70% of retail
- Thrift & consignment: hunt discontinued contemporary and premium denim
- Wholesale/boutique liquidation: for high-volume reseller closets
3. Master the Sharing Algorithm
- Share every listing daily: keeps items ranked in search and feed
- Share to Posh Parties: targeted category and brand exposure
- Follow and share others: reciprocal sharing expands reach
4. Convert with Offers and Bundles
- Offer to Likers weekly: the most reliable path to closing warm buyers
- Encourage bundles: comment offers on multi-item likers
- Fast shipping & 5-star service: protects ratings and Posh Ambassador status
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Pricing Mistakes
- Forgetting the 20% fee: underpricing eats your margin after Poshmark's cut
- No offer room: pricing at your floor leaves nothing for negotiation
- Overpricing fast fashion: mid-market basics must be priced to move
Engagement Mistakes
- Not sharing: unshared listings sink in the feed and stall
- Ignoring likers: skipping Offers to Likers leaves easy sales on the table
- Slow responses: hurts ratings and Posh Ambassador standing
Listing Mistakes
- Thin descriptions: missing measurements and condition details drive disputes
- Weak cover photos: a dull first image kills feed clicks
- Incomplete brand/size fields: makes items invisible in filtered search
How Poshmark Compares to Depop and Vinted
Poshmark, Depop, and Vinted overlap but serve distinct audiences. Poshmark leads North American social resale with a contemporary and premium mix, Depop skews Gen Z and trend-first, and Vinted dominates Europe on volume and low fees.
